+ <chapter id="charset">
+  <title>Character Sets</title>
+
+  <abstract>
+   <para>
+    Describes the available language and character set support in
+    <productname>Postgres</productname>.
+   </para>
+  </abstract>
+
+  <para>
+   <productname>Postgres</productname> supports non-ASCII character
+   sets with two approaches: 
+
+   <itemizedlist>
+    <listitem>
+     <para>
+      Using locale features in underlying
+      system libraries. This allows single-byte character sets to be
+      configured with a locale-specific collation order, provided that
+      the underlying system supports the required locale. This
+      technique supports only one character set per server, and can
+      not support multi-byte character sets.
+     </para>
+    </listitem>
+
+    <listitem>
+     <para>
+      Using explicit multiple-byte character sets defined in the
+      <productname>Postgres</productname> server. These character sets
+      are also known to some client libraries. The number of character
+      sets is fixed at the time the server is compiled, and internal
+      operations such as string comparisons require expansion of each
+      character into a 32-bit word.
+     </para>
+    </listitem>
+   </itemizedlist>
+  </para>
+
+  <sect1>
+   <title>Multi-byte Support</title>
+
+   <note>
+    <title>Author</title>
+
+    <para>
+     <ulink url="mailto:ishii@postgresql.org">Tatsuo Ishii</ulink>,
+     last updated 2000-03-22.
+     Check <ulink
+      url="http://www.sra.co.jp/people/t-ishii/PostgreSQL/">Tatsuo's
+      web site</ulink> for more information.
+    </para>
+   </note>
+
+   <para>
+    Multi-byte (<acronym>MB</acronym>) support is intended to allow
+    <productname>Postgres</productname> to handle
+    multiple-byte character sets such as EUC (Extended Unix Code), Unicode and
+    Mule internal code. With <acronym>MB</acronym> enabled you can use multi-byte
+    character sets in regular expressions (regexp), LIKE, and some
+    other functions. The default
+    encoding system is selected while initializing your
+    <productname>Postgres</productname> installation using
+    <application>initdb</application>. Note that this can be
+    overridden when you create a database using
+    <application>createdb</application> or by using the SQL command
+    CREATE DATABASE. So you can have multiple databases each with
+    a different encoding system.
+   </para>
+
+   <para>
+    <acronym>MB</acronym> also fixes some problems concerning 8-bit single byte
+    character sets including ISO8859. (I would not say all of problems
+    have been fixed. I just confirmed that the regression test ran fine
+    and a few French characters could be used with the patch. Please let
+    me know if you find any problem while using 8-bit characters.)

+   <sect2>
+    <title>Enabling MB</title>
+
+    <para>
+     Run configure with a multibyte option:
+
+     <programlisting>
+% ./configure --enable-multibyte[=<replaceable>encoding_system</replaceable>]
+     </programlisting>
+
+     where <replaceable>encoding_system</replaceable> can be one of the
+     values in the following table:
+
+     <table tocentry="1">
+      <title><productname>Postgres</productname> Character Set Encodings</title>
+      <titleabbrev>Encodings</titleabbrev>
+      <tgroup cols="2">
+       <thead>
+	<row>
+	 <entry>Encoding</entry>
+	 <entry>Description</entry>
+	</row>
+       </thead>
+       <tbody>
+	<row>
+	 <entry>SQL_ASCII</entry>
+	 <entry>ASCII</entry>
+	</row>
+	<row>
+	 <entry>EUC_JP</entry>
+	 <entry>Japanese EUC</entry>
+	</row>
+	<row>
+	 <entry>EUC_CN</entry>
+	 <entry>Chinese EUC</entry>
+	</row>
+	<row>
+	 <entry>EUC_KR</entry>
+	 <entry>Korean EUC</entry>
+	</row>
+	<row>
+	 <entry>EUC_TW</entry>
+	 <entry>Taiwan EUC</entry>
+	</row>
+	<row>
+	 <entry>UNICODE</entry>
+	 <entry>Unicode(UTF-8)</entry>
+	</row>
+	<row>
+	 <entry>MULE_INTERNAL</entry>
+	 <entry>Mule internal</entry>
+	</row>
+	<row>
+	 <entry>LATIN1</entry>
+	 <entry>ISO 8859-1 English and some European languages</entry>
+	</row>
+	<row>
+	 <entry>LATIN2</entry>
+	 <entry>ISO 8859-2 English and some European languages</entry>
+	</row>
+	<row>
+	 <entry>LATIN3</entry>
+	 <entry>ISO 8859-3 English and some European languages</entry>
+	</row>
+	<row>
+	 <entry>LATIN4</entry>
+	 <entry>ISO 8859-4 English and some European languages</entry>
+	</row>
+	<row>
+	 <entry>LATIN5</entry>
+	 <entry>ISO 8859-5 English and some European languages</entry>
+	</row>
+	<row>
+	 <entry>KOI8</entry>
+	 <entry>KOI8-R</entry>
+	</row>
+	<row>
+	 <entry>WIN</entry>
+	 <entry>Windows CP1251</entry>
+	</row>
+	<row>
+	 <entry>ALT</entry>
+	 <entry>Windows CP866</entry>
+	</row>
+       </tbody>
+      </tgroup>
+     </table>
+    </para>
+
+    <para>
+     Here is an example of configuring
+     <productname>Postgres</productname> to use a Japanese encoding by
+     default:
+
+     <programlisting>
+% ./configure --enable-multibyte=EUC_JP
+     </programlisting>
+    </para>
+
+    <para>
+     If the encoding system is omitted (./configure --enable-multibyte),
+     SQL_ASCII is assumed.
+    </para>
+   </sect2>
+
+   <sect2>
+    <title>Setting the Encoding</title>
+
+    <para>
+     <application>initdb</application> defines the default encoding
+     for a <productname>Postgres</productname> installation. For example:
+
+     <programlisting>
+% initdb -E EUC_JP
+     </programlisting>
+
+     sets the default encoding to EUC_JP(Extended Unix Code for Japanese).
+     Note that you can use "--encoding" instead of "-E" if you prefer
+     to type longer option strings. 
+     If no -E or --encoding option is given, the encoding
+     specified at the compile time is used.
+    </para>
+
+    <para>
+     You can create a database with a different encoding:
+
+     <programlisting>
+% createdb -E EUC_KR korean
+     </programlisting>
+
+     will create a database named "korean" with EUC_KR encoding. The
+     another way to accomplish this is to use a SQL command:
+
+     <programlisting>
+CREATE DATABASE korean WITH ENCODING = 'EUC_KR';
+     </programlisting>
+
+     The encoding for a database is represented as an
+     <firstterm>encoding column</firstterm>  in the
+     <literal>pg_database</literal> system catalog.
+     You can see that by using -l or \l of psql
+     command.
+
+     <programlisting>
+$ psql -l
+            List of databases
+   Database    |  Owner  |   Encoding    
+---------------+---------+---------------
+ euc_cn        | t-ishii | EUC_CN
+ euc_jp        | t-ishii | EUC_JP
+ euc_kr        | t-ishii | EUC_KR
+ euc_tw        | t-ishii | EUC_TW
+ mule_internal | t-ishii | MULE_INTERNAL
+ regression    | t-ishii | SQL_ASCII
+ template1     | t-ishii | EUC_JP
+ test          | t-ishii | EUC_JP
+ unicode       | t-ishii | UNICODE
+(9 rows)
+     </programlisting>
+    </para>

+   <sect2>
+    <title>Automatic encoding translation between backend and
+     frontend</title>
+
+    <para>
+     <productname>Postgres</productname> supports an automatic
+     encoding translation between backend
+     and frontend for some encodings.
+
+     <table tocentry="1">
+      <title><productname>Postgres</productname> Client/Server Character Set Encodings</title>
+      <titleabbrev>Communication Encodings</titleabbrev>
+      <tgroup cols="2">
+       <thead>
+	<row>
+	 <entry>Server Encoding</entry>
+	 <entry>Available Client Encodings</entry>
+	</row>
+       </thead>
+       <tbody>
+	<row>
+	 <entry>EUC_JP</entry>
+	 <entry>EUC_JP, SJIS</entry>
+	</row>
+	<row>
+	 <entry>EUC_TW</entry>
+	 <entry>EUC_TW, BIG5</entry>
+	</row>
+	<row>  
+	 <entry>LATIN2</entry>
+	 <entry>LATIN2, WIN1250</entry>
+	</row>
+	<row>
+	 <entry>LATIN5</entry>
+	 <entry>LATIN5, WIN, ALT</entry>
+	</row>
+	<row>
+	 <entry>MULE_INTERNAL</entry>
+	 <entry>EUC_JP, SJIS, EUC_KR, EUC_CN, 
+	  EUC_TW, BIG5, LATIN1 to LATIN5, 
+	  WIN, ALT, WIN1250</entry>
+	</row>
+       </tbody>
+      </tgroup>
+     </table>
+    </para>
+
+    <para>
+     To enable the automatic encoding translation, you have to tell
+     <productname>Postgres</productname> the encoding you would like
+     to use in frontend. There are
+     several ways to accomplish this.
+
+     <itemizedlist>
+      <listitem>
+       <para>
+	Using the <command>\encoding</command> command in
+	<application>psql</application>.
+	<command>\encoding</command> allows you to change frontend
+	encoding on the fly. For
+	example, to change the encoding to SJIS, type:
+
+	<programlisting>
+\encoding SJIS
+	</programlisting>
+       </para>
+      </listitem>
+
+      <listitem>
+       <para>
+	Using libpq functions.
+	<command>\encoding</command> actually calls
+	PQsetClientEncoding() for its purpose.
+
+	<programlisting>
+int PQsetClientEncoding(PGconn *<replaceable>conn</replaceable>, const char *<replaceable>encoding</replaceable>)
+	</programlisting>
+
+	where <replaceable>conn</replaceable> is a connection to the backend,
+	and <replaceable>encoding</replaceable> is an encoding you
+	want to use. If it successfully sets the encoding, it returns 0,
+	otherwise -1. The current encoding for this connection can be shown by
+	using:
+
+	<programlisting>
+int PQclientEncoding(const PGconn *<replaceable>conn</replaceable>)
+	</programlisting>
+
+	Note that it returns the "encoding id," not the encoding symbol string
+	such as "EUC_JP." To convert an encoding id to an encoding symbol, you
+	can use:
+
+	<programlisting>
+char *pg_encoding_to_char(int <replaceable>encoding_id</replaceable>)
+	</programlisting>
+       </para>
+      </listitem>
+
+      <listitem>
+       <para>
+	Using <envar>PGCLIENTENCODING</envar>.
+
+	If an environment variable <envar>PGCLIENTENCODING</envar> is defined in the
+	frontend, an automatic encoding translation is done by the backend.
+       </para>
+      </listitem>
+
+      <listitem>
+       <para>
+	Using <command>SET CLIENT_ENCODING TO</command>.
+
+	Setting the frontend side encoding can be done a SQL command:
+
+	<programlisting>
+SET CLIENT_ENCODING TO 'encoding';
+	</programlisting>
+
+	Also you can use SQL92 syntax "SET NAMES" for this purpose:
+
+	<programlisting>
+SET NAMES 'encoding';
+	</programlisting>
+
+	To query the current the frontend encoding:
+
+	<programlisting>
+SHOW CLIENT_ENCODING;
+	</programlisting>
+
+	To return to the default encoding:
+
+	<programlisting>
+RESET CLIENT_ENCODING;
+	</programlisting>
+       </para>
+      </listitem>
+     </itemizedlist>
+    </para>

+   <sect2>
+    <title>What happens if the translation is not possible?</title>
+
+    <para>
+     Suppose you choose EUC_JP for the backend, LATIN1 for the frontend,
+     then some Japanese characters could not be translated into LATIN1. In
+     this case, a letter cannot be represented in the LATIN1 character set,
+     would be transformed as:
+
+     <programlisting>
+(HEXA DECIMAL)
+     </programlisting>
+    </para>

+   <sect2>
+    <title>WIN1250 on Windows/ODBC</title>
+
+    <para>
+<!--
+[Here is a good documentation explaining how to use WIN1250 on
+Windows/ODBC from Pavel Behal. Please note that Installation step 1)
+is not necceary in 6.5.1 - Tatsuo]
+
+Version: 0.91 for PgSQL 6.5
+Author: Pavel Behal
+Revised by: Tatsuo Ishii
+Email: <ulink url="mailto:behal@opf.slu.cz">behal@opf.slu.cz</ulink>
+Licence: The Same as PostgreSQL
+
+Sorry for my Eglish and C code, I'm not native :-)
+
+!!!!!!!!!!!!!!!!!!!!!!!!! NO WARRANTY !!!!!!!!!!!!!!!!!!!!!!!!!!!!!!
+-->
+
+     The WIN1250 character set on Windows client platforms can be used
+     with <productname>Postgres</productname> with locale support
+     enabled.
+    </para>
+
+    <para>
+     The following should be kept in mind:
+
+     <itemizedlist>
+      <listitem>
+       <para>
+	Success depends on proper system locales. This has been tested
+	with RH6.0 and Slackware 3.6, with cs_CZ.iso8859-2 locale.
+       </para>
+      </listitem>
+
+      <listitem>
+       <para>
+	Never try to set the server multibyte database encoding to WIN1250.
+	Always use LATIN2 instead since there is not a WIN1250 locale
+	in Unix.
+       </para>
+      </listitem>
+
+      <listitem>
+       <para>
+	WIN1250 encoding is useable only for M$W ODBC clients. The
+	characters are recoded on the fly, to be displayed and stored
+	back properly.
+       </para>
+      </listitem>
+     </itemizedlist>
+    </para>
+
+    <para>
+     When running, it is important to remember the following:
+
+     <itemizedlist>
+      <listitem>
+       <para>
+	This configuration reorders your sort order depending on your
+	<envar>LC_<replaceable>x</replaceable></envar> settings. Don't be
+	confused with the regression test results since they don't use
+	locale.
+       </para>
+      </listitem>
+
+      <listitem>
+       <para>
+	A locale such as "<literal>ch</literal>" is correctly sorted
+	only if your system
+	supports that locale; older systems may not do so but new ones
+	(e.g. RH6.0) do.
+       </para>
+      </listitem>
+
+      <listitem>
+       <para>
+	You have to insert money as '<literal>162,50</literal>' (note
+	comma within the single-quotes).
+       </para>
+      </listitem>
+
+      <listitem>
+       <para>
+	At the time of writing (early 1999), this configuration has
+	not received extensive testing. Please let us know of any
+	changes you had to make!
+       </para>
+      </listitem>
+     </itemizedlist>
+    </para>
+
+    <procedure>
+     <title>WIN1250 on Windows/ODBC</title>
+     <step>
+      <para>
+       Change the three relevant files in the source directories.
+      </para>
+     </step>
+
+     <step>
+      <para>
+       Compile <productname>Postgres</productname> with local enabled
+       and the multibyte encoding set to <literal>LATIN2</literal>.
+      </para>
+     </step>
+
+     <step>
+      <para>
+       Set up your instalation. Do not forget to create locale
+       variables in your profile (environment). For example (this may
+       not be correct for <emphasis>your</emphasis> environment):
+
+       <programlisting>
+LC_ALL=cs_CZ.ISO8859-2
+LC_COLLATE=cs_CZ.ISO8859-2
+LC_CTYPE=cs_CZ.ISO8859-2
+LC_MONETARY=cs_CZ.ISO8859-2
+LC_NUMERIC=cs_CZ.ISO8859-2
+LC_TIME=cs_CZ.ISO8859-2
+       </programlisting>
+      </para>
+     </step>
+
+     <step>
+      <para>
+       You have to start the postmaster with locales set!
+      </para>
+     </step>
+
+     <step>
+      <para>
+       Try it with Czech language, and have it sort on a query.
+      </para>
+     </step>
+
+     <step>
+      <para>
+       Install ODBC driver for PgSQL on your M$ Windows machine.
+      </para>
+     </step>
+
+     <step>
+      <para>
+       Setup properly your data source. Include this line in your ODBC
+       configuration dialog in the field <literal>Connect Settings</literal>:
+
+       <programlisting>
+SET CLIENT_ENCODING = 'WIN1250';
+       </programlisting>
+      </para>
+     </step>
+
+     <step>
+      <para>
+       Now try it again, but in Windows with ODBC.
+      </para>
+     </step>
+    </procedure>
